Anthropic Will Watermark AI Generated Text: What It Means for Claude and the Future of Digital Content
Artificial intelligence is becoming increasingly difficult to distinguish from human created content. A paragraph written by a person and one produced by an advanced AI model can look remarkably similar, creating a growing challenge for publishers, businesses, educators, researchers, governments, and internet platforms.
Anthropic is now taking a significant step toward addressing that problem.
The company behind Claude says it will introduce watermarking technology for text generated by its AI models. The move applies to Claude and other Anthropic products and is closely connected to new European transparency requirements for artificial intelligence.
The decision could become an important turning point in how AI generated writing is identified across the internet.
What Is AI Text Watermarking?
Traditional watermarks are easy to understand. A photographer may place a visible logo across an image to show ownership, while a banknote contains security features that help establish whether it is genuine.
AI text watermarking is different.
Instead of necessarily displaying an obvious label inside every sentence, the technology can embed identifying information into the generated output in a way that other systems can potentially recognize.
Anthropic says its watermark will be applied at the model level. This means the technology will not depend on which Claude product a person uses. Whether the text comes from Claude itself, the Claude API, Claude Code, Claude Cowork, or another supported Anthropic surface, the watermark is intended to remain part of the generated text.
That distinction is important because it moves AI identification away from individual applications and toward the underlying model.
The Watermark Can Travel With the Text
One of the most interesting aspects of Anthropic’s approach is what happens when users move AI generated text from one place to another.
According to Anthropic’s updated support information, the watermark is incorporated into the text itself. As a result, it can travel with the content when users copy and paste it elsewhere and may survive certain types of editing.
This could have major implications.
Imagine a person asking Claude to write a news article and then copying the result into a word processor. The content could subsequently be moved into a website, email, document, social media post, or publishing platform.
If the watermark survives those transfers, systems designed to detect it could potentially identify the content as originating from an AI model even after it has left the original Claude environment.
However, there is still an important unanswered question.
Anthropic has not publicly clarified how much editing would be required to remove or disrupt the watermark. That uncertainty matters because users frequently rewrite, shorten, translate, restructure, or combine AI generated material with human writing.
Why Europe Is Driving the Change
Anthropic’s decision is closely connected to Europe’s increasingly strict approach to AI transparency.
The European Union’s AI Act includes transparency obligations designed to make certain AI generated and manipulated content identifiable. Those obligations became applicable on August 2, 2026. The European Commission says the framework is intended to address risks involving deception and manipulation while improving the integrity of the information environment.
The European Commission’s Code of Practice on Transparency of AI Generated Content specifically focuses on marking and detecting AI generated content.
For providers of generative AI systems, the framework calls for outputs including text, images, audio, and video to be marked in a machine readable way that can identify them as artificially generated or manipulated, where technically feasible.
That puts AI companies under growing pressure to build identification mechanisms directly into their products.
Anthropic’s watermarking decision can therefore be viewed not simply as a product change, but as part of a much larger transition toward AI accountability.
Why AI Identification Has Become So Important
The internet has entered an era where producing large amounts of written content is extremely easy.
A single person can use an AI model to generate dozens of articles, product descriptions, comments, emails, essays, reports, marketing messages, or social media posts in a short period of time.
This creates opportunities for productivity, but it also creates serious problems.
AI generated content can be used to manufacture misleading information, flood websites with low quality material, impersonate people, manipulate public discussions, or produce large volumes of content without meaningful human oversight.
The problem is already affecting major online platforms.
LinkedIn, for example, recently introduced a mechanism allowing users to report posts they believe are AI generated low quality content. Substack has also partnered with an AI detection company to help identify AI generated writing.
These developments suggest that the technology industry is moving toward a new expectation: people should increasingly be able to determine whether digital content was created by a person, generated by a machine, or produced through a combination of both.
Watermarking Could Change Online Publishing
For publishers, the consequences could be significant.
News organizations, blogs, academic institutions, marketing companies, and content platforms are all experimenting with AI.
Some organizations use AI to brainstorm ideas. Others use it to summarize documents, translate material, create drafts, or assist with research. Some use AI to produce large portions of their final content.
Watermarking could make it easier for organizations to establish internal policies around AI generated material.
A publishing company could potentially scan incoming material for machine readable indicators. An educational institution could use detection systems as one part of an academic integrity process. A company could identify AI generated documents entering its workflow.
But watermarking should not automatically be treated as proof that a human had no involvement.
That distinction will become increasingly important.
A person could write most of an article and use Claude to improve a paragraph. Another person could generate an entire article and then substantially rewrite it. Both scenarios involve AI, but the degree of human involvement is completely different.
A watermark can potentially identify the origin of generated material. It does not necessarily explain the entire creative process behind the final document.
The Difference Between Detection and Authorship
This may become one of the biggest debates surrounding AI watermarking.
Knowing that text passed through an AI model is not necessarily the same as knowing who wrote the final piece.
Consider an editor who asks Claude to correct grammar in an article written entirely by a human. If the resulting text carries a watermark, does that make the article AI generated?
Not necessarily.
The technology may establish that AI was involved, but it may not tell readers whether the model generated the original ideas, merely corrected mistakes, reorganized sentences, or performed another limited task.
This distinction could become particularly important in journalism, education, scientific research, and professional writing.
The industry may eventually need more detailed labels that describe the degree of AI involvement rather than simply dividing content into human or AI categories.
The Technical Challenge
- Watermarking text is considerably more complicated than putting a visible symbol on a photograph.
- Text is flexible.
- Words can be replaced. Sentences can be reordered. Paragraphs can be shortened. Content can be translated into another language. Multiple documents can be combined. A person can rewrite AI generated material in their own voice.
- Every transformation creates a potential challenge for a watermarking system.
- Anthropic says its watermark may survive some editing, but the company has not publicly explained the precise limits of that durability.
- This means the real test will not simply be whether Anthropic can insert a watermark.
- The bigger question is whether that watermark can remain reliable across the messy conditions of the real internet.
Anthropic Is Not Alone
- Anthropic’s decision is part of a broader industry movement.
- Other major technology companies, including Google, Meta, Microsoft, OpenAI, and Synthesia, have committed to the European Union’s voluntary code related to AI generated content transparency.
- Other forms of generative media are also moving toward identification systems.
- AI music company Suno recently announced measures to mark AI generated tracks, while platforms such as Substack are exploring methods to identify AI generated writing.
- The direction is becoming clear.
- AI companies are increasingly expected to build mechanisms that help users and platforms understand where digital content came from.
What This Means for Claude Users
- For ordinary Claude users, the immediate experience may not change dramatically.
- People can continue using Claude for writing, research, coding, brainstorming, analysis, and other tasks.
- The major difference could occur behind the scenes.
- Text produced by newer Anthropic models will carry the company’s watermarking technology, and Anthropic says it plans to extend support to older models as well.
- Users may therefore increasingly encounter websites and software capable of recognizing that content originated from an AI model.
- This could eventually become as ordinary as seeing a label indicating that an image was generated or edited with AI.
Could Watermarks Reduce AI Misuse?
Potentially, but watermarking is not a complete solution.
Determined users may attempt to modify generated text. Detection systems can also make mistakes. False positives and false negatives could create serious consequences if organizations treat automated detection as unquestionable evidence.
There is also a broader philosophical question.
- Should AI generated content always be identifiable?
- Supporters argue that transparency gives people more information and helps protect the public from deception.
Critics may argue that mandatory identification could create unnecessary stigma around legitimate AI assistance, especially when people use AI as a productivity tool rather than a replacement for human creativity.
The debate is unlikely to disappear.
A New Standard for AI Transparency
Anthropic’s move represents something larger than a new technical feature.
For years, the central question surrounding generative AI was whether machines could produce convincing human like content.
Now the question is changing.
As AI becomes capable of generating increasingly sophisticated writing, society needs ways to establish where that content came from and how it was produced.
The European Union is pushing regulation in that direction. Technology companies are developing watermarking and detection systems. Online platforms are beginning to respond to the growing volume of AI generated material.
Anthropic’s decision to watermark Claude generated text could therefore be an early example of what becomes a standard feature of generative AI.
The future internet may not be divided simply between human content and machine content.
Instead, users may increasingly encounter a more complicated ecosystem in which content carries information about its origin, the tools involved, and potentially the extent of human participation.
That could fundamentally change how we think about trust online.
The most important result of AI watermarking may not be that every AI generated sentence becomes instantly identifiable.
Its real significance may be that the technology industry is beginning to accept a new responsibility: when machines create content at enormous scale, the systems that create that content should also provide a way to establish its origin.
For Anthropic and Claude, that future has now moved one step closer.
